Smart Wearable for Period Pain Relief

Menstrual pain is a challenge faced by millions of women every month. While heating pads and medications are commonly used, they are often bulky, outdated, or come with side effects. Current market options either lack comfort, appear too clinical, or fail to combine convenience with style—leaving a significant gap in women’s health technology.

My idea introduces a smart wearable waistband designed specifically for discreet and effective period pain relief. Unlike conventional heating belts, this device combines smart heating, vibration therapy, and gentle air compression into a compact, stylish, and lifestyle-friendly accessory. With front and back heating pads, it targets pain points more effectively, while customizable vibration modes help improve blood circulation and reduce discomfort.

What sets this apart is its adaptive control system. Integrated sensors maintain safe, precise temperature levels (35–45°C) which can be controlled uniquely and automatically optimize performance for comfort. A lightweight, fashion-forward design means it can be worn to class, the workplace, or even while traveling—without drawing unwanted attention. It connects to a mobile app via Bluetooth or Wi-Fi, allowing users to easily adjust modes, track usage, and receive cycle-based wellness reminders.

Who benefits ? 

students, who need comfort during lectures and exams;

working professionals, who must focus without disruption; and

travelers, who require mobility and convenience. Beyond individual users, it supports a broader cultural shift toward destigmatizing menstrual health, empowering women to prioritize well-being without embarrassment.

This problem matters to me because I see how often women compromise productivity and confidence due to something natural yet poorly addressed by existing solutions. With this wearable, period care can finally be modern, discreet, and empowering.
